BI nabs 46 illegal foreign workers

By Evelyn Macairan (The Philippine Star, Sep. 10, 2015

MANILA, Philippines – The Bureau of Immigration (BI) arrested yesterday 46 foreigners at a shopping mall in Baclaran, Pasay City for illegally working in the country.

The foreigners — mostly Chinese, Bangladeshi and Pakistani nationals – were brought to the BI main office in Intramuros to check their working visas and travel documents, BI intelligence division acting chief Jose Carlitos Licas said.

Licas said the BI was assisted by the Philippine National Police Regional Public Safety Battalion during the raid on the Baclaran Bagong Milenyo plaza mall.

The foreigners were engaged in selling items such as mobile phones, accessories, slippers and umbrellas without working permits, BI spokesman Elaine Tan said.

Tan said most of the foreigners failed to present travel documents.

She said the BI operation was conducted after weeks of surveillance.

BI officials said the foreigners would undergo deportation proceedings.

Tan said the illegal foreign workers would be detained at the BI facility in Taguig pending their deportation.
